Generally speaking, when buying water-grown flowers, you should first consider the environment and season for decoration, choose the right species, match the appropriate pots, and then make specific selections based on the following three aspects: 1. Look at the plantsCheck whether the plant is growing healthily, whether its shape is symmetrical and full of vitality, whether its growth is lush, and its leaves are upright and green, without any wilting. 2. Look at the root systemHydroponic flowers that have been domesticated and cultivated will produce many new root systems that can adapt to growth and development in water. These roots are numerous and long, white in color, and have no root hairs. Especially for some woody flowers that are difficult to grow in water, you must pay attention to whether they have white aquatic roots. 3. Look at the cultured waterThe culture container must be clean, the culture water must be clean and transparent, without turbidity, and without any odor. When raising fish in a bottle, you also need to see whether the fish are active. |
